  • What Do DC’s Violence Interrupters Do?
    Sep 18 2024
    This week, D.C.'s police union called for the city’s violence intervention programs to be shut down after Ward 8 Councilmember Trayon White was charged with bribery related to a violence interruption program. We talked to Dr. Joseph Richardson, a UMD professor and co-chair of D.C.’s Homicide Review, about what exactly D.C.’s violence interrupters do for the city.   • How DC’s Breakup With Humane Rescue Alliance Affects Pet Owners
    Sep 17 2024
    D.C. Health and the Humane Rescue Alliance, which handles animal services, just announced they’re ending their 44-year-old partnership. HRA leaders say they were initially caught off guard by the split. The Washington Post’s Michael Brice-Saddler explains what this could mean for pets and pet owners in D.C.   • The Local Race That Could Decide Senate
    Sep 12 2024
    Lateshia Beachum covers Prince George’s County for the Washington Post, which means she covers the home turf of both candidates in this year’s Maryland Senate race — the rare case of a DMV election that could actually determine the fate of Congress.
